From Oct. 23-25, marketing leaders from top brands and agencies convened in Banff, Canada for The Gathering 2024. Founded in 2013 by Cult Collective, the three-day summit features speaking sessions, workshops, and special events, like night gatherings and intimate, off-the-record chats, to promote career-building and community among marketers. The Hands That Bring Day of the Dead to Life

Each year on Nov. 1 and 2, millions of people across Mexico and elsewhere in Latin America celebrate Día de los Muertos or Day of the Dead.
